Output c63e323dd04a4407d19e54a5dea700678bfc9d8ede9783347169647b8e1b7404:1

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67c3e369372fccff68a8b52bd1ee89fa44ec40a3 OP_EQUAL
address
3B9gBrvtLZWScBk5ZW1gu7B6Z7VxNj9U1f
transaction
c63e323dd04a4407d19e54a5dea700678bfc9d8ede9783347169647b8e1b7404
confirmations
341627
spent
true